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[php][mysql]wyszukiwarka Z Stronicowaniem
szymsze87
post
Post #1





Grupa: Zarejestrowani
Postów: 11
Pomógł: 0
Dołączył: 9.08.2007

Ostrzeżenie: (0%)
-----


Witam oto moj problem:
Mam stworzona wyszukiwarke MySQL i do niej dolaczony skrypt na porcjowanie rekordow.
Niestety nie wiem jak zrobic zeby fraza wpisywana do formularza byla zapamietywana przez cale dzialania skryptu tak ze klikam kolejny numerek [1] [2] [3] a w polu wyszukiwarki wypisjuje i zapamietuje poprzednio wpisana tekst. Bez tego nie chce mi wyswietlac kolejnych stron tylko pierwsza. A jezeli wpisze na sztywno wartosc pola to wtedy wszystko jest ok. Bylbym wdzieczny za szybka pomoc.
Powód edycji: poprawiam temat (cysiaczek)
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
szymsze87
post
Post #2





Grupa: Zarejestrowani
Postów: 11
Pomógł: 0
Dołączył: 9.08.2007

Ostrzeżenie: (0%)
-----


to jest moj skrypt moze teraz bedzie wam latwiej

CODE

<form action="" method="post">
<input name="szukaj" type="text" value="" tabindex="1" maxlength="50" />
<input name="wyslij" type="image" tabindex="2" src="obrazki/button1.jpg" />

</form>


<?php

$s = $_POST["szukaj"];
$strona = $_GET["strona"];
$ile = 4;


if ($s)
{



//laczenie z baza MySQL
$start = $strona * $ile;
@$sql_connect = mysql_connect('localhost', 'root', 'krasnal') or die ('Nie można połączyć się z bazą MySQL');
mysql_select_db("produkty",$sql_connect);
$zapytanie = mysql_query("SELECT `zdjecia`,`tytul`,`charakterystyka` FROM `satel_modele` WHERE `model` || `tytul` LIKE '%$s%' ORDER BY `id` ASC LIMIT $start,$ile");


//wyswietlanie zawartosci tabel

$wynik = mysql_query($zapytanie);
while ($kol = mysql_fetch_array($zapytanie))
{

include("produkty.txt");



}



$zapytanie = mysql_query("SELECT `id` FROM `satel_modele` WHERE `model` || `tytul` LIKE '%$s%'");
$rozmiar = mysql_num_rows($zapytanie);
echo $rozmiar;


for ($i = 0; $i < ceil($rozmiar/$ile); $i++)
{

if($strona == $i)
{

echo '['.($i+1).']';


}

else

{
echo '<a href="index.php?strona='.($i+1).'">['.($i).']</a> ';


}

}

}



?>


Ten post edytował szymsze87 9.08.2007, 15:00:29
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 5.10.2025 - 18:04